## Template render latency

If Glimmerkit template renders exceed 400ms p95, check the partial cache first. Cold cache after deploys is expected; sustained misses are not. Flush with `glimctl cache flush --scope templates` and re-warm via the seeder job. Do not disable the precompiler — it masks the problem. Metrics live on the Render board in Hawkline. To pull raw timings, query the Hawkline ingest API directly. Authenticate using the key below.

app token of fajep-bahof = zpat2_v6

## Further Reading

The Gildenhall seat-map renderer draws venue layouts from the Stagecrest geometry feed and caches rendered tiles per performance. Before cutting a release, the release manager should confirm that the tile cache version matches the geometry schema version; mismatches produce the infamous "floating balcony" bug from the Orrin Theatre launch. Release checklists, schema changelogs, and the rollback procedure for bad tile builds are maintained together on the internal engineering page.

wiki page, kahog-hahig: https://vault.zemvargrid.internal/display/deploy/repo/settings/merge_requests/job/settings/6f3b933774dbc5320a4daa18

Quarterly Planning Note — Closure of the Dellbrook Office

Quick update for the board: we're winding down the Dellbrook satellite office by end of quarter. Only six staff are affected; all have been offered remote roles or relocation to Fenholt. Savings land around the figure flagged in March. The confidential planning note follows below.

board note of bajop-yajef: Only 34 of the 148 pilot accounts renewed Casox, so a churn review is set for November 23. Praionek Systems is in early talks to buy Oliathix Logistics for about $8.7 million.

## Deployment: Cron Migration to Relayline

All nightly cron jobs for the Bramford billing stack now run as Relayline workflows. The legacy crontab is frozen; do not add entries. Each migrated job keeps its original schedule but gains retries and alerting. Deploy order matters: ship the workflow definitions first, then disable the matching cron entry in the same release window. Before enabling the first workflow, set the engine's configuration values as follows.

config for bahop-baduf:
[kasion]
team = lamath
access_code = ac_d807e5
host = kasion.paliqcloud.corp
port = 4000
owner = julix.tamvan
peer = frair.qorvelsoft.local